    Finally gettin around to posting pics of the tires. Also installed some vent shades from AVS. I was worried about the some power loss due to tire weight but i havent noticed any at all. These tires were only 20lbs each more than the Falkens. Couldnt decide if i should go with the 275/60s in a D rating or the 275/65s in E. The guy at discount tire showed me the weight difference between the 2 and the Es were only 2 lbs per tire heavier so it was a no brainer.

    2.5 gen guy here, but I saw this vid documenting the lifting of a 3rd gen. They chopped the end off of a frame piece to accommodate larger tires, and just left it chopped off. Sort of like the BMC on a 2nd and 2.5 gen, but without finishing the job. No cap welded on, nothing. The end doesn't have anything hanging off of it, but as a frame piece, the shape of it would definitely have something to do with the strength of the piece as engineered. If the larger piece it's part of is weight bearing, that could cause frame integrity issues. No?

    I'm not sure this is 100% comparable to a traditional BMC since there is already metal behind it. It doesn't really need to be capped like a BMC on a 2.5 Gen. I suspect, if that component does anything, it's there as part of the crumple zone. I don't think it's load bearing in anyway, but I can crawl under my truck and take a look later on.

    I did notice that they didn't paint over the exposed metal (unless I missed it), which will trigger some rot eventually. Hopefully, they at least rattle can it before too long. I don't know where this guy lives, but let's hope they don't salt the roads. lol
